Establishing a Full-Fledged Data-Driven Decision-Making System

Kyung Hee University has established the 'K-DX Big Data Analysis System,' which integrates scattered educational, research, and administrative data within the university to support systematic decision-making.

This system was implemented to move away from the previous intuition-based work practices and to establish a data-driven smart decision-making framework at the level of Executive Information Systems (EIS) and Decision Support Systems (DSS), going beyond traditional Management Information Systems (MIS).


The K-DX system is characterized by its collection of key internal data across academic affairs, academic administration, industry-academia cooperation, and research, resulting in the creation of a total of 143 data marts.


Through this, it provides precise support for macro-level management strategies for executives such as the president and vice president, as well as topic-specific decision-making for department heads and deans.


Main features include: ▲ visualization reports of core university indicators (such as student and educational data, research performance, finance, and internationalization status); ▲ analysis of external competitiveness compared to rival universities based on university information disclosure; and ▲ comprehensive monitoring of full-time faculty research achievements (including domestic and international papers, FWCI, and JCR quartiles).


In particular, the system offers visualized data for 20 key university information disclosure items, such as employment rate, number of students per full-time faculty member, and research funding received, enabling immediate diagnosis of competitiveness at the department and college levels through objective comparison with other universities.


This system is operated for faculty and staff members of Kyung Hee University.


To enhance user accessibility, it allows for integrated access using existing campus portal accounts.


To ensure secure data management, it requires users to specify the intended use when downloading files, thereby strictly adhering to internal document security guidelines.



Haiil Park, Director of Planning and Coordination at Kyung Hee University, stated, "The K-DX Big Data Analysis System is a core part of Kyung Hee's digital transformation (DX) infrastructure to maximize key drivers based on objective indicators." He added, "We will continue to expand data marts related to core performance and gradually open additional analysis reports through ongoing system maintenance and upgrades in the future."
